Bridget Fox signs up for Greenpeace HFC campaign

3.44.00am GMT Fri 4th Dec 2009

Bridget Fox signing up to Greenpeace's 'Naked Truth' campaign on HFCs (photography: Bridget Fox)

Bridget shows her support for the campaign to phase out greenhouse gases

Liberal Democrat campaigner Bridget Fox has signed up to Greenpeace's latest campaign - literally! Bridget signed her name on her arm to show support for the campaign to get international agreement to phase out HFCs by 2020.

Greenpeace is calling for action on HFCs (Fluorine gases) which are among the 'greenhouse gases' contributing to climate change. These gases are widely used in cooling systems, but less damaging alternatives are already available. And they are inviting supporters to sign up 'in the flesh'.

Bridget says "I'm proud to show my support for Greenpeace's 'Naked Truth' campaign. We are at a critical stage to tackle climate change.

"By proposing the phasing out of HFCs, Greenpeace has come up with one simple proposal that, if adopted, would see at least some good come out of the global climate summit in Copenhagen this month".
